Common Login Problems and Access Issues

Login problems at online casinos usually fall into a fairly predictable set of categories, and Rookash is no different. The most common one is a forgotten password, followed by browser-related issues that block the login page from loading properly. Worth going through each one practically.

Wrong password attempts will eventually trigger a temporary lockout on most casino platforms. If you've entered an incorrect password more than a few times in quick succession, the account may be flagged and access suspended briefly as a security measure. The fix is to wait a short period and then use the password reset option rather than keep trying. Repeated failed attempts don't help and can extend the hold.

Browser cache problems are more common than people realise. An outdated or corrupted cache can cause the login page to behave oddly, sometimes showing a blank screen or repeatedly refreshing without loading. Clearing cache and cookies for the site, or switching to a different browser entirely, usually resolves this quickly.

Login issues often start after switching between multiple devices or VPN locations too quickly. The system may interpret rapid location changes as suspicious behaviour and impose a security check or temporary hold on the session.

Password Reset and Verification Checks

If you can't get into your account and the password isn't working, the reset flow is the right move. Hitting the forgotten password link on the login page sends a reset email to the address registered on the account. From there, you click the link in the email, set a new password, and log back in. Fairly standard, and it generally works without issue.

The delay on reset emails varies. Most of the time the email arrives within a few minutes, but during busy periods or if your mail provider applies aggressive spam filtering, it can take longer. Checking the spam or junk folder is always worth doing before requesting a second reset email, since duplicate requests can occasionally cause the first link to invalidate.

Verification checks come into play when the account reaches withdrawal thresholds or when the system flags unusual activity. In Australia, this typically means submitting a government-issued ID and proof of address. The timing of these checks isn't always predictable from the player's side, which is why it's worth completing verification early rather than waiting until you're trying to withdraw.

VPN usage among Australian players has increased over the past few years, partly due to general privacy awareness and partly because some banking providers apply their own restrictions on gambling transactions. Using a VPN while trying to access or complete the Rookash casino Australia login can sometimes cause geo-detection to flag the session as coming from an unsupported region. The safer approach is to log in without a VPN active, then manage any payment-related steps separately.

Browser preferences vary. Chrome is the dominant choice on Android, Safari on iPhone. A smaller group uses Firefox for privacy reasons. All three generally handle the login page without issues, though Safari's Intelligent Tracking Prevention can occasionally remove stored login cookies faster than users expect, leading to more frequent re-authentication prompts.

Login Restrictions and Security Flags

There are a few situations where the Rookash casino login process will stall or throw up an access issue that isn't simply a forgotten password. Understanding what triggers these can save a fair amount of frustration.

Geo-detection is one of the more common triggers. If the site detects a login from an IP address outside Australia, particularly one associated with a known VPN provider or a data centre rather than a residential connection, it may block access or require additional verification. This is a standard fraud prevention measure and not specific to Rookash, but it catches players off guard when they've left a VPN running in the background.

Multiple account detection is taken seriously at casino sites. If the system identifies more than one account registered to the same device, browser fingerprint, or IP address, both accounts may be flagged. This usually surfaces during withdrawal processing rather than at login, but it can sometimes result in a login hold while the accounts are reviewed.

Frequently Asked Questions

The questions below come up regularly from Australian players working through access issues or setting up an account for the first time. The answers are kept practical rather than padded out with general advice.

Why does the login page keep refreshing without loading?

This is almost always a browser cache or cookie issue. Try clearing the cache for the site specifically, or open the login page in an incognito or private browsing window. If neither works, switching to a different browser is the next step. It's rarely a server-side problem on the casino's end when this happens consistently on one device.

Can VPN usage block account access?

Yes, it can. The site uses geo-detection to verify that logins are coming from supported regions. If a VPN routes your connection through a server in an unsupported country, the login attempt may be blocked or flagged for review. Turning off the VPN before attempting the Rookash login is the straightforward fix. If the account has already been flagged, support will need to clear it manually.

Why is the password reset email delayed?

Reset emails are usually quick but can be held up by spam filters or high server load. Check your junk folder first. If nothing arrives after 10 to 15 minutes, it's reasonable to request a second reset, but avoid sending multiple requests in rapid succession since the earlier link may invalidate. If the email still doesn't come through, contact support directly with your registered email address.

Do mobile users stay logged in longer than desktop users?

Not necessarily. Session length depends on browser settings and inactivity timeouts rather than the type of device. Mobile browsers that aggressively clear cookies to save storage (some versions of Safari do this) can actually log users out faster than desktop browsers. Keeping the browser tab active rather than switching away for long periods helps maintain the session.

Why was the account temporarily locked?

The most common cause is multiple failed login attempts in a short period. The system treats this as a potential brute-force attempt and applies a temporary hold. Waiting a short time and then using the password reset option is the right move. Continuing to try with the wrong password prolongs the lockout. If the lock doesn't lift after a reasonable wait, support can check the account status directly.
